Russian cursive handwriting practice sheet Penmanship is still highly valued in Russia, and every pupil learns beautiful cursive in the very first grade, mostly through practice using what is commonly called ( propisi )a workbook with examples of words in cursive Cyrillic and special lined pages for the children to write on their own. There exists some ambiguity from the fact that several lowercase cursive letters consist (entirely or in part) of the element that is identical to the dotless Latin cursive letter , the cursive Greek letter or a half of the cursive letter u, namely , , , , , . But unlike Latin handwriting, which can range from fully cursive to heavily resembling the printed typefaces and where idiosyncratic mixed systems are most common, it is standard practice to write Russian in Russian cursive almost exclusively. Thus, Serbian/Macedonian cursive lowercase looks the same as in Russian with additional macron, is written like the cursive Latin u with macron (), and the letter is written in the shape of .[2][3]. In fact, perhaps unlike some cursive scripts I see daily used in Europe/US at least, the seeming purpose of Russian cursive writing is to write a word, or large parts thereof, as one line without picking up the pen from the paper and seeking to a new position to start the next letter of the same word. It is the handwritten form of the modern Russian Cyrillic script, used instead of the block letters seen in printed material. You can enter the Cyrillic and it will show you what it looks like in cursive OR you can choose from the cursive individual Cyrillic and it will give you the printed Cyrillic and show you what the whole word in cursive looks like. It is typically referred to as () (rssky) rukopsny shrift, "(Russian) handwritten font".
